Baseball Mitts: A Historical Journey

Since its humble beginnings, the baseball mitt has undergone a remarkable transformation. Early designs were often simple leather pouches, relying on raw talent and instinct rather than technological advancements. As the sport developed, so too did the equipment. Innovations such as stitching patterns, bolstered areas, and specialized designs for different positions transformed the game. Today's mitts are meticulously crafted masterpieces, offering unparalleled defense and optimizing a player's ability to field the ball with precision.
